文件名称:AppApi:使用ProcessWire CMS创建REST API的模块
文件大小:103KB
文件格式:ZIP
更新时间:2024-05-25 18:50:58
php jwt rest-api processwire jwt-authentication
将您的应用程序连接到ProcessWire CMS! 此模块可帮助您创建可以连接应用程序或外部服务的api。 特别感谢 ,他的模块是该项目的起点。 鸣谢:( 上的代码示例,介绍如何将FastRoute与ProcessWire和用于此 ProcessWire模块: 支持论坛: 资料库: 维基: 特征 简单的路由定义 身份验证-准备使用三种不同的身份验证机制。 通过UI进行访问管理 可以定义具有唯一访问权限和身份验证机制的多个不同应用程序 目录 1:首页,安装和快速入门 2:定义应用程序 2.1:Api键 2.2:PHP会话(建议现场使用) 2.3:单个JWT(建议用于外部服务器调用) 2.4:Double JWT(推荐用于应用程序) 3:创建端点 3.1:输出格式 3.2:错误处理 3.3:示例:列出用户 3.4:示例:Universal Twack Api 3.
【文件预览】:
AppApi-master
----composer.json(696B)
----vendor()
--------hari()
--------composer()
--------nikic()
--------autoload.php(178B)
--------firebase()
----apiTemplate()
--------Routes.php(682B)
--------Example.php(692B)
----composer.lock(6KB)
----AppApi.module.php(28KB)
----AppApi.info.php(1KB)
----assets()
--------AppApi.js(857B)
----LICENSE(1KB)
----views()
--------execute-apptoken.php(10KB)
--------execute-application.php(15KB)
--------execute.php(5KB)
--------execute-apikey.php(7KB)
--------execute-applications.php(3KB)
----classes()
--------RoutesTemplate.php(551B)
--------Exceptions.php(9KB)
--------Apikey.php(15KB)
--------DefaultRoutes.php(661B)
--------Router.php(14KB)
--------Apptoken.php(19KB)
--------AppApiHelper.php(2KB)
--------Auth.php(18KB)
--------Application.php(21KB)
----.gitignore(10B)
----README.md(7KB)
----AppApi.config.php(914B)